天择加密量化开放框架下载
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 

3 lines
7.2 KiB

# Pyarmor 8.5.2 (pro), 005671, non-profits, 2024-09-18T11:11:16.096781
from .pyarmor_runtime_005671 import __pyarmor__
__pyarmor__(__name__, __file__, b'PY005671\x00\x03\x0b\x01\x00\x00\x00\x00\x80\x00\x01\x00\t\x00\x00\x00\x00\x00\x00\x00@\x00\x00\x00\x10\x00\x00\x00\x12\x89\x06\x00\xa3\xf9)\xbdA\x9a\x03\xa2\x8d\x10\xfe\xe5\x19\xccLoP\x00\x00\x00\x00\x00\x00\x00s\xc8(}\xdcHIzJ\xee\xf1\xf1T/\xe9\xdbPY005671\x00\x03\x0b\x00\xa7\r\r\n\x80\x00\x01\x00\x08\x00\x00\x00\x04\x00\x00\x00@\x00\x00\x00\n\t\x00\x00\x12\x89\x06\x00\xc4\x04\xd6\xe4 `\xb3\x1ddb\xd0 \x1f5\xd4\xeb\x00\x00\x00\x00\x00\x00\x00\x00\xdcGJP\xf00x\x9ey\n{\x88\x19`\xfaD\xad\xb3\xa0\xc4\nm\xf6\xa74\x8a%\x1d\x909\xc5\x99\xe0\xad\xbe\xb6L\xf4)\xf0V\x18\x00\\\xb3\\\xfa\x9evS\x0f\x0f \xa5\xbc\x1a\xd9\x00\x91\x15\x977$\xbc\x9cXv\xb1\xd1\x1d\x07E:\xae\xd6_\x82\x85E\xe0o\x05=0_h\xd1\x15\x9c\x82\xb3\n\x90\xaa\xdf\xbf<\xcce\xa8\x99\x1c\xe6\xe9\x96\xd5\xe0\xdd\xc5\xd9|#\xff\xd0.\xbd\xffL\n\xbc\xe81\xc7\x1a\x0e\x99\x98\x8a\xcd$\x9c\xc2\xdb\xc5\xf0&\'\xe6\xdd" \xe82\xc2c\xe1\r\xa5H\x91\x04\xfe3\x8a\xbf\xf1\xca\xec\x08\xa0\x1aV 5\x8cP&\xcf_\x0e\xea\xba\x9b\xaa\x8c{\xd6\xfa\'\xa7\t`\xbf\xf2\x852S_\x11\xce\t\x8e\tF.o\x11\x81lay\xa7\rU\x03\xf1\xd2\xedj\xf4\xbf\x9f\x9b\xea\xbfN\xdex\xab\x03\xcdy~S\xb6\x91i\x9c\xaa\xb3$\xec\x05\x96\xf6\x1by;T\x820|\x1a\xd4\xb8\x93\xf7}\x16\xd8\xb4\x1f\xb7\xd5m\xa6\x9fu#\xe8\xdc\xf8n\xb5\xcb\xe0\xb0\xf7\x82\'(!\x0b}M\xfe\xc9\x9dJ\x8b\xad\x12U]9\xe1\xfdI\xac\xe4\xa2t\x8a\x91\xd2z\xb2\xa3x\x82\xe4\xa8Y8\xbe\xd06,\xea\x9e\xd2\x93\x8ecs\x17\x9c\xf8\x1d\xc7%\xf5j:\xf3\xb3R\xf9\x0b\x08\xb0\xdf\xf5p\xe0\x8c]\x94\xc0\x9b\x9d\xa9\x19g\x8a[\xe1\xd2\x99j\x88\xcfT\xb4\xcd\xcc\xce\xbd \x81^\xcb1\xfd\x97\xa27\xc8\x1d\xc6\xd8\xe3W\x05\'d\xda\x11\xd9/\xf23O\x1d\xb2\\\xf0\xeb\x8f\x99\xff\xd0\x9e\xd2\xc8;S\xc0:]\x83\xd3j\xa4\xcf\x0b_\x95W\x8bz\x10P\xbe\x9f\xdb\x1e\xad\x9a]\xc7\x13$TfiO\x88\xd3\xe7\x81\x86\x8c\x19c\x17?\xce@\x00\xd5\xd8\xb9J\xd2\xa9\'Y\x9ag\x83{y|\x15\x9e?\xe4\xd6\xb2\xa2#F\xc4g9\xf2\xc5mU17\x84\xab\x93\x15!z\x8a-\xb8\xcc\xc0c\x97d\xcaw&\xad5\x00\xd2Bw\x07yb(\xa8\xf0\x00\x0c\x96/\x97\x9c\x0b\x14C\xae\xdc?}a\xc7s\xf9\xc1>\xb2\xfa\x91\x9b\xb3\xd3\xa3K\xbbT\x14\x84\xb2\xf1\x14K\xecYz\xbc[\xf1\xef\x9b\xc1,~\xa3\xc8\xc19\x873\xc3\xd0gg\xe4 \x8dXh\xce\x9ev0t{~E\xe5\x0e\x9fx\xd2\x92\xca\xc4\x0bX&\xee\xbe\xb3T\xbc\x92\xff\xfc\x81\x1eI\n\x9e\xfb\xe9\xab\xccQ\xfb=Y\x933\xf4\xbc\xf5\x08\x1e\xdc\xbe\x04F`\xc0\xe9\x1ez#\x15\xd7\x17`*\x9fk\xd0\xd3\x98\xc9\xeb\xb5\xfc\xfe\x0b\xb2}\x95\xf6r\xeb#\xd8\xd65\xdd\xb6\xae\xc4k\xc7\xef\x00BO\xd8\xa5Y\xcf\x94\xbc\x9ec3\xe4<\xaf\xa0\xfe\xde\xac\xc5t\xaf\xb5"\xd3\xad\xf7\x98\xf8\x11\xa2\xe9{}\xaf\x95%\x81O&i<a\x0es\xf7\x0c\xf9\xc5\x07\xeb\xba\xfae\xdct\xe4\xeb\x7f\x97\xbe\xab\xcd\xd5\x8fm\x80V\x8e\x12-\xb2AO\xba:J\x0e\x9d\xb59C\xd6w5\x83D\xf3\x7f d\xa5\x96I9l&B.R5&H\xe2\x93\xbc\xb4Oi-\xe2\xe8\xd3\x97\xc4\xc7\x89<\x02\xf3\x04\xb3\x82\x1d#b\xd6\x1e\x9e\xfc\x1e\xed`\x9a\xfc\x94\x1d\x18\x81\xe5G\xe8\xe5X\x80o\x89K~\x0e\xc4\x8eO\xfc;:/j\x11\xdb\xba\xb2\xb8\xba\xba\xd2\x90\x12\x97i\xbd\x0c\xa0\xb8\xca\x85\x07\x1b\xd9\xb1I*\x8b\xa4~\xe0\x89\xc5O\xa0\xe9\x87Y\x81\xf4O\xdc\xd4\xee\xc7\x950\xcf\xb1A\xa3\xe6\x8f\xea\xac\xf8\xf0\xe0\xb6\xdd\xd6IU\xa2+V{\xa8\xfc\xd9\xdc\xed3\x14\xca\xef$[\xa3}\xd9a\xcfM\x9e\x9f\xa1\xd92\xb28s4Z\r\x03;\x98R\x04J9\xf7\x16\xf08"j\x1eUsNjSc\xb0\xf7\xa8\xfe\x8f\xd2\xcca\xaa+\xc5>\xf929S\xe8\x00y4\xaeQ3\xab\xc6\xc8\xe2 \x87kxl\x88\xd1\xa5>\xcb=\x83!\x8e\x84\x84M\x94\xac\xe8\xba\x88F\xa2\xe4\xd0\x18\x14\xdc6\x97\x9f\x01\xc2\xf8@^\xe2\xb2\x95\x990\x8e\x86=\xea\xf0\n\x0b\x0c\x13\xeb\x1f\x8aW\xf1\xf4\xd4~\xa0Xo<\xcc\xdbtl\x89\xed \x8b9"\xddN\x98EF\xd0\xcfK\xaa%Q\xc6\xbf\xd2\x94\xf0\xf7\n\xc2EE\x0b\xdd*Df\xc7\x1c\xb0\x19\xd2\x07kQ\xd5}yh\x00\xa8\xdf\xe0\x98\xd3*\xc6\xb4\x08\xa8\xeb}\xd2"\xfdz\xfe\x07\x15\xe5\x9f\xba\n~`\xdb`\xb0S\xe0T\xf338\x04~\xf3\xd3.~\x19,Kj\xfbs\xda&\xee\x16\x1c\xd1:\x08\xcbD\x89r\x02J\xb5s9\xdf(.\x87\x80\xd2\x89\xa6tNPp\xba\xaa\xda7s\xfc~\x90L\x15g-\x1f\xf2W\xfby\x8e\xb5V\xb6\xe6/\x1e{&.\x14J"\xbf\xa4-\xa7iLQ\xc7\x06\x14\xe8\x90\xb3\xb4\x1c\x96U\x87\xb3\xb90\xf3\xfaX\x1a6q\xe6\x17\xc4\xe5\xa6\xdb\xcf\x08\xbd\xaeH\xd8\xcew\xfa\xf2\xd2\x97n!\xc9G\xf3t\xcdKU\x114\xb0!\xf09\xb7\xe8-\xd7\x14?\xac\xa7\x1b\x1bG\x9d\x94\xc1\x99Hee\xaa5Na\xdf\xcd\xe2\x84\xb3,\xfc0\x1aI\xa1o\xa9\xbb?\tK\xae\x9e\xe3\xbf\x82\xa4\x86\xcb\xb0X\xb8\xd3\x19\x18\x19 Ns\xb7\xe4b\x803\x18\xc9\xf6\x9f_\x8f7\xe1|H\xb9:\\N\xd1\xd4\xa6\xfe\x9am\x7f>,U\xb1 \xef\xcb\xb8\xde\x8ep\xbc\x8e\x8dY\xe5\x83\x03]_6\xbd\xe9{\xb4a\x08\xa8\xdf\x88\x94+\x12bI\xc4\t\\\x82\xf9d\xd6\xeb\xb7\x89\xae\xff6\x08\x1fm\xe0\xdc\xfc\xa0\xfa\x7f\xf2\xe3\xe5\xd33<\x00\xb0\x11dy\x15X\xc4W\x04\xfd\x16\t\x93ymq\x03A\x17#\xf4\x13+\xb4\xc42\x1eZ(v\xa3\xfc\t-\x92\x0cd\x1b\xeb\xfc CZ\xb7\x1dkb\xad~<\xc5\xf6\xe2W\x95Y\x03S\xd5JT>\x9a\xca:\xfc\x00\xf6\xdf\x8b\x10\xb9\x92\xd3\xfc\xa2<At6@b\xf2\xcc\x9a\xb0\xf1<\x7f\x8eL\xc2\x08lD\xfd\xdc\xd9z\xc0\xc2w\x18\xf7\xca\x87\xe8\x870\x12\\\x81\xd3l\xf40\x80\xe8\x1c\x02\xd5\xab(|\x1a\xf0\x11\xb5\x19C4\xa6y;\x8c\xde!\xa2\xa9N\xaab\x1b@\x1c9\x9aF;u\xe7\xe0\x80v3\xffm \xf7\xd2\xb7\xa0\x17\xdf\xd4.\xaf\x8dk\xd6\xdfr\xb1\x9d\xd5\xa4\xf9\xe8<\x84\xcc\x1d\xdf) [\xb6\xc9Z`\xa4\xeb\x06)\xd8\xdf\x83s\x91Qs*\xdf\x02Ls\x99\xc0\xf7^x>\x0e\x03R fl\x92$5\xa2\x9e\x1b\xcapO,\x12\x07e;\xcb\x07%\r\x9e\x1f\xeaPWXc\xf7\xe4y\x85\xb0(U\x19\xb4fB\xea\xb0\xa7z\x9f\x99\xb8\xd1\xa8\xc7\xd87\x08\xb1=p\x97\xde\xe3\xba\xbe\xba\\\xff\xa1V\xf3\xf1\x19Jq\xb2E\x12\xce\xc3\x19tC\xdd\x83\xb8f\xe8&\x15\xc6I\xde\xef,\xd3>\xad\xe9\xdd\xa8N\x90M\x8c\x9f{9\x95HU\x80upo7.\x1e]\xae\xf0\x17\xec\xad\x1b\xe1\x11pr\xa5\x19W\x94f\xe0\xbc\xcd\xc5\x1b\xe5\xab\x15\xf0\x9e\xffm\x91\xc4\xcd\xa8\x0ct\xb8\xaaZ\x0e\xfevj\xb9WO\x9d#7\xbeO\xc4\xea\r\x8e\xc4\xbaVd\xc5(\x87\x18\xebs\xf4\xcf\xae\x0b@p;\xb7\xf6\xba!F\xd1\r\xe6\xb4\xf5\x15i\x0b\x16vn\xc3\x16\x15=\xc2\x9e\xee\x17O\x88%\xb2V.\x95v+o\xf0\xb6\n\x8fn\xf4\x0c\x995\x88\xbaj\xfd\x97\x01[\xfc_\xd7\x87\xe6\xdb\xca\x18\xc5\x9c\r\xab?\xd58\xf8I\xb5\xe5\xcc\x0e\xe8V\x02*\xf0\x8b\x10\'\xa0\xdf02\xb5\xb2P\xa9)\x1c\x85\xae)\xd1\xb4\x81\xbd\xdf@\xb8\xcb\xbco^\xe0\x96\x1b\xe3\xb9\xc4\xf3:\x9c\xc4\x1d*\\\xbb\x1f\x16\xeclo\xab\x8a\x9c\xd4\xa6N\x03\x80fj\x18\n(\xcf\xc9\xb4>\xbbz\xd2\xe9\xf5\xb6\x96\xa8N\x18:\x90\xde3\xcf\x93 \xb3\xcb\x125\xcc\xef\x19\xc3A\x83\x96p\x16\xf2-\x9b\xe3\xf3\xe0k\\i\x9fC\xceHE\x807\x88\xd3\xba<U;\x00Ug\x04?\xdc\xb2\xcd\x14\xa4\xb3 l\xd4\xf5nX\xce\xbe\xd4\x80wA\xe8\xda:\xbc\xd4\xd7\'d\xa3\xcb\xce\x9d5\x9amn\x89\x96T\xe9u\xd6\xb8F\xaa\xb9D-\xf4@.2\xe1a\xa9[\xfdb\x94\xf4\xe5\xaf\x0fm\xc6;d\x91\x86*\xb2V|\xc5\x01\x98\xd6\xe2o\xf85\x10\n\x99G\xe6s\x85G\x9b\xda\x95\x87\x16%\xbe\xc9\xaa.\x90/ Z\xb2\xbe\xc7\x89\xdc\x91\xea\t\xaa\xd7\xc9no\x92[\x8b\xc8^\xe69C|j\xba\x03vbS\xe8\x1b\xed\xccF7\x81\xcb\xdb\xb5\x10\xe0P\xbc\xa3\xdc\xeeK\xbf\xd7\x85\x1a\xbd\x1f\xd2\x1b\x82\x18{\xdeC\xa7\xe7\xe0\x83;\x91*\x05\xb4\x9b~C+\n\x03\xcd\x01\xdcr4\xdeQ\xe7=Br,\xad!\xe0\x8d*\xb6\xa8\xf4\x96\x95\xa1\x94*c\xbe\xb9\x84\x0c\xa0\x89\xc6\xd4k\x0c\xf15\xcb\x0c\x16\x0e#\x8e\xb6\xe9\x0b\xd0w\xf3y~\xe5L\xeb=\xee\x1e\xdeXL\x03\xb8=&\x98\xe3\xb8\x96\xc7\x8c\xb9t\xf2\x83/_\xc6\xee\x00\xfbksZ]\x1bg\xb6\x1a)I*Z\xd5"\x86\x8f\xf1"?I\xd9\xf7\xfd"U\x936\xc5_+^\xc8\xd0\xae\xb58\xa7\xcd~\xd4G\xb5J\xb9\xb9\xb1\xc55\x91\x88\xa3\xa8\x86\xc7\xfe}\\\xa5\xc1\xce\x85\xecA\xa6\x1a\xcb\x8e\x01\x15u\xcfi\xcdNv\xe1\xc7\xa6;s\x19\xab6=\x18\x1aI(b\xac5')